WebOct 4, 2024 · A peripheral is any external device that connects to a computer for input or output. A peripheral connects either physically or wirelessly, and it is controlled by the computer when connected. Peripheral equipment. Peripheral equipment (also called: input and output devices) connects a computer to other things. It gives a computer system more features. Input is anything that goes in and output is anything that goes out. Any device for the computer that the computer can work without is peripheral equipment.
